About 29 Baddow Hall Avenue
29 Baddow Hall Avenue is a three-bedroom semi-detached house in Chelmsford (CM2 7BN). It has a recorded floor area of 80 m² (around 861 sq ft), construction records dating it to 1930-1949 and council tax band C. The latest certificate (September 2016) shows an F (score 36), near the bottom of the EPC scale. The recommended improvements would lift it to C (score 76), a 3-band jump. Other recorded features include a conservatory.
On energy efficiency it sits in the bottom 10% of properties in this postcode — significant headroom for improvement. Across 1999–2017, sale prices on this property compounded at 6.2% per year. Today's modelled estimate of £419,000 is 16.4% above the 2017 sale price. On a £-per-square-foot basis, the last sale (£418/sq ft) was about 47.6% above the typical sold price in the postcode. 9 years since the last transfer (June 2017). 3 planning records sit against the property, 0 approved, 0 refused.
